1. Master Your Monitoring Environment for Accurate Professional Audio Mixing
Understanding your monitoring setup forms the cornerstone of professional audio mixing success. Your goal is to manipulate and combine multiple soundtracks to produce a cohesive sound pleasing to the ear, and this requires intimate knowledge of how your room and equipment translate sound.
Whether working with studio monitors or headphones, consistent reference listening builds the foundation for accurate mixing decisions. Religiously using makeup gain will help you make better mix decisions with any plugin, and the same principle applies to monitoring – consistency in your listening environment enables better creative choices.
Professional mixers invest significant time learning their monitoring setup by regularly referencing well-mixed, commercially successful tracks. This practice develops your ear’s ability to identify frequency imbalances, dynamic issues, and spatial placement problems that might be influenced by your room’s acoustics or headphone characteristics.
Consider how your monitoring environment affects different frequency ranges. Room modes can exaggerate or diminish specific frequencies, while headphones may lack the physical impact of low-end content. By understanding these limitations, you can make informed decisions that translate effectively across various playback systems.

2. Create Static Mixes for Optimal Balance Foundation
The static mix approach provides a crucial foundation for professional audio mixing by establishing basic balance and spatial relationships before applying processing. This technique involves setting volume levels and panning positions to create a coherent soundscape that reveals the natural dynamics and interactions between instruments.
Setting Levels: Begin by adjusting the volume of each track to prevent any one element from overwhelming the others. This foundational step allows you to hear the natural relationships between instruments and identify which elements truly need processing versus those that can shine with minimal intervention.
Starting with a static mix reveals frequency buildup issues, particularly in the low-mid range where many instruments compete for space. This clarity enables more surgical EQ decisions rather than broad corrective measures that can compromise the natural character of the recording.
The static mix approach also preserves the musical interplay between instruments, especially crucial for live recordings where musicians played together. By establishing this foundation first, you avoid over-processing individual elements that might sound impressive in isolation but fail to serve the overall musical context.

3. Take Strategic Breaks to Maintain Objective Perspective
Ear fatigue represents one of the most overlooked challenges in professional audio mixing. Our ears need to get recalibrated every once in a while. Mixing without a reference track is a sure-fire way to get truly lost in your own project.
Extended mixing sessions without breaks lead to compromised decision-making as your hearing adapts to the sound you’re creating. What initially sounded balanced may become skewed as your ears adjust to consistent exposure to specific frequency ranges or dynamic characteristics.
Professional mixers schedule regular breaks to reset their hearing and return with a fresh perspective. These pauses allow you to step back from detailed work and hear the mix as a complete musical statement rather than a collection of individual elements requiring fixes.
Physical and mental well-being during mixing sessions directly impacts creative output. Maintaining proper hydration, avoiding excessive caffeine, and taking time for light physical activity between sessions helps sustain the focus and energy required for detailed audio work.

4. Check Mono Compatibility for Universal Translation
Mono compatibility checking reveals phase issues and frequency cancellations that can compromise your mix’s effectiveness across different playback systems. A mixdown can sound different depending on the speakers or headphones you’re using — listen on a variety of devices to make better mixing decisions.
Many consumer audio systems, including smartphone speakers, Bluetooth devices, and certain club sound systems, sum stereo content to mono. Mixes with phase issues may lose crucial elements like bass frequencies or lead vocals when played through these systems.
Regular mono checking during the mixing process helps identify problematic stereo effects, poorly aligned double-tracked parts, or microphone placement issues. This practice ensures your mix maintains its impact and clarity regardless of the playback system’s configuration.
Professional mixers use mono compatibility as a diagnostic tool rather than mixing exclusively in mono. The technique reveals problems that might be masked in stereo playback, allowing for corrective action while maintaining the full stereo soundscape’s creative potential.

5. Use Mute Instead of Solo for Contextual Problem-Solving
The mute technique for problem identification proves more effective than excessive soloing because it maintains the musical context while isolating specific issues. Using reference tracks is crucial for making better mixing decisions, and the same principle applies to diagnostic techniques that preserve the overall musical relationship.
When multiple elements compete for frequency space or create masking issues, muting individual tracks quickly reveals which elements contribute to the problem. This approach maintains the overall mix balance while allowing you to identify specific contributors without losing the musical context.
Excessive soloing can lead to over-processing individual elements that sound impressive in isolation but fail to serve the complete mix. By muting problematic elements instead, you maintain awareness of how each change affects the overall musical picture.
Professional mixers use strategic muting to identify arrangement issues, frequency conflicts, and dynamic problems that might require musical solutions rather than technical processing. This technique often reveals that the best solution involves arrangement changes or instrument selection rather than complex processing chains.

6. Prepare Sessions Thoroughly for Efficient Workflow
Session preparation significantly impacts mixing efficiency and creative flow. Working with a clean mix session is the foundation for a great workflow in mixing. Professional mixers invest time in organization before touching any faders, knowing that this preparation pays dividends throughout the process.
Logical track naming, color coding, and grouping related elements create an intuitive workspace that supports creative decision-making. When you can quickly locate specific tracks and understand their relationships, you maintain creative momentum rather than breaking flow to search for elements.
Cleaning unnecessary tracks, removing unused regions, and consolidating elements reduces system load and visual clutter. Spending between 15 to 30 minutes organising tracks into a familiar order using colours and names saves so much time in the mix process.
Professional session preparation includes checking for phase issues, ensuring proper gain staging, and setting up auxiliary sends and buses. This foundation work prevents technical problems from interrupting creative decisions later in the process.

7. Mix Tracks in Musical Context for Cohesive Results
Contextual mixing prioritizes the musical whole over individual element perfection. It’s further about creating an experience for the listener, with each instrument sitting perfectly on the soundstage. This approach recognizes that listeners experience music as a complete artistic statement rather than a collection of isolated sounds.
Professional mixers develop the ability to hear how individual elements contribute to the overall musical narrative. A vocal that sounds harsh in solo might provide the perfect cutting power when placed in the full mix context. Similarly, instruments that sound dull in isolation might provide the perfect foundation for brighter elements to shine.
Working in context trains your ears to make decisions based on musical effectiveness rather than technical perfection. This skill separates amateur mixers who focus on making every element sound impressive individually from professionals who craft cohesive musical experiences.
Contextual listening skills develop through practice and experience. The more you mix while maintaining awareness of the complete musical picture, the more naturally you’ll make decisions that serve the song’s emotional and artistic goals.

9. Apply Strategic EQ to Effects and Processing
Effects processing, particularly reverb and delay, benefits significantly from strategic EQ application. Subtractive (or reductive) EQ is significantly more important than additive EQ. This principle applies especially to effects processing, where unwanted frequencies can muddy the mix more than the original signal.
Reverb sends often benefit from high-pass filtering to prevent low-frequency buildup that can compromise clarity and punch. Similarly, controlling excessively high frequencies in reverb prevents harshness and allows the effect to enhance rather than compete with the original signal.
The famous Abbey Road technique of dramatically filtering reverb sends – removing both high and low frequencies – demonstrates how extreme EQ can enhance rather than diminish the spatial effect. This approach provides ambience without introducing problematic frequency content.
Strategic EQ placement before effects processing allows you to control what frequencies enter the effect rather than trying to correct problems after processing. This proactive approach often yields more natural-sounding results than corrective EQ applied after effects processing.

10. Implement Dynamic Automation for Musical Expression
Automation transforms static mixes into dynamic musical experiences that support the song’s emotional arc. Professional mixers use automation not just for technical corrections but as a creative tool for musical expression.
Volume automation addresses the natural dynamic variations in musical performances while maintaining consistent level relationships. Vocal automation ensures lyrical clarity while preserving the emotional nuances of the performance. Similarly, instrumental automation can highlight musical moments and create dynamic contrast between song sections.
Panning automation creates movement and width variations that enhance the mix’s spatial interest. A guitar that remains centered during verses might spread wide during choruses, creating sonic expansion that supports the song’s energy increase.
Effects automation adds polish and a professional touch to mixes. Reverb sends that increase during musical breaks, delay throws that emphasize specific words, and filter sweeps that build energy all contribute to the professional quality that separates amateur from commercial mixes.
Modern digital audio workstations enable automation possibilities that were impossible with analog consoles. Take advantage of these capabilities to create mixes that respond dynamically to the music’s emotional and energetic requirements.
